Whether you are a journalist, podcaster or video blogger, the GO VIDEO KIT fulfills your need for a very capable stereo microphone. The GO VIDEO KIT is a compact, lightweight mid-side stereo microphone kit that empowers you to shoot videos via your smartphone with high-quality digital audio. The GO VIDEO KIT has a matched pair of high-quality condenser capsules in mid-side arrangement to provide more spatial and real live sound with cardioid and bi-directional pickup patterns. The housing of the GO VIDEO KIT is made from high quality metal alloy for durability and a high level of RF rejection.

Rp3.355.000The DN200 has become an established favorite amongst both engineers and musicians alike. With its high headroom, dynamic response and sonic clarity, DN200 faithfully reproduces the character of electric and acoustic instruments and allows far more of the detail of musical performances to be captured. DN200 is intended for professional applications where +48 V phantom power is a standard feature on all mixing consoles, and its innovative design results in a significantly higher clipping point than many other active DI Boxes, providing +10 dBu output into a 2 KΩ load. This increased headroom means that much higher-level input signals can be accommodated without the need for an attenuating pad. Combined with a very low noise input circuit topology, DN200 offers a very wide dynamic range, and only requires the -20 dB pad when connecting directly to instrument amplifier outputs or other very high-level signal sources.
DN200 is built to handle the rigours of life on the road, a thick aluminium extrusion protects the electronics, and in turn is protected by tough silicone rubber corners
